The Scripture and Theology courses are designed for those seeking to learn more about the foundations of their faith to assist them in their Christian life and mission, and may be of particular interest to those involved in ministry in parish and other settings. Everyone is welcome!
Programme for 2011-2012
In response to feedback from many of the participants from previous courses, there is a continued emphasis on Scripture courses in the new programme.
Wherever possible we have tried to include both day-time and evening sessions to allow greater flexibility for those who wish to attend courses.
The trial optional extra sessions for participants to ask further questions, explore issues raised in the course and to share their experience of the course, proved a popular addition to the programme. We will continue to offer this option in the new programme.
In many of the Scripture courses, in addition to the literary, historical
and theological dimensions of the texts, participants will also be
introduced to Ignatian imaginative contemplation – an approach to
prayer suggested by St. Ignatius Loyola in his Spiritual Exercises. Many of the sessions include suggestions for reflection, prayer and action. Participants are invited to refelct not only on the information they receive, but on how it could impact on the way they live.
